CC   -!- FUNCTION: Component of the FACT complex, a general chromatin factor
CC       that acts to reorganize nucleosomes. The FACT complex is involved in
CC       multiple processes that require DNA as a template such as mRNA
CC       elongation, DNA replication and DNA repair. During transcription
CC       elongation the FACT complex acts as a histone chaperone that both
CC       destabilizes and restores nucleosomal structure. It facilitates the
CC       passage of RNA polymerase II and transcription by promoting the
CC       dissociation of one histone H2A-H2B dimer from the nucleosome, then
CC       subsequently promotes the reestablishment of the nucleosome following
CC       the passage of RNA polymerase II. {ECO:0000256|ARBA:ARBA00025370,
CC       ECO:0000256|RuleBase:RU364013}.
